#622278 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#622278 is composed of 38.4% red, 13.3%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 18.3% cyan, 71.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 52.9% black. It has a hue angle of 284.7 degrees, a saturation of 55.8% and a lightness of 30.2%. #622278 color hex could be obtained by blending #c444f0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

#622278 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#622278 has RGB values of R:98, G:34, B:120 and CMYK values of C:0.18, M:0.72, Y:0, K:0.53. Its decimal value is 6431352.
